Town Role
Description
Vanilla Town
The Vanilla Townie has no special powers or night actions. Their only power is their vote and voice during discussions.
Town Doctor (Odd Night or 2-shot)
The Town Doctor (either Odd Night or 2-shot) may use the Protection ability on nights when their role is active, which will protect the target from death for that night. This role cannot self-target, and will not explicitly learn whether or not they successfully protected someone. If 2-shot, then this role is Non-consecutive, meaning it cannot target the same player two nights in a row.
Town Jack of All Trades
The Town Jack of All Trades, also known as Town JOAT, may use each of the following night abilities once throughout the game: Doctor, Roleblock and Motion Detect. This role may not use multiple abilities on the same night.
Doctor will protect the target from death for that night. The Town JOAT cannot self-target with this action, and will not explicitly learn whether or not they successfully protected someone.
Roleblock will prevent the target from using their night action. Players will not be informed that they were roleblocked. See "Roleblock & Jailkeep Mechanics" below for further info.
Motion Detect will detect motion if the target has either visited someone, or has been visited by someone else. All night actions can be detected, including Mafia's factional kill.
Town Even Night Jailkeeper
The Town Even Night Jailkeeper may use the Jailkeeping ability on even numbered nights (night 2, 4, 6, etc), protecting the target from death and prevent the target from using their night action. This role cannot self-target, and will not explicitly learn whether or not they successfully protected someone. Players will not be informed that they were jailkept. See "Roleblock & Jailkeep Mechanics" below for further info.
Town 2-shot Roleblocker
TheTown 2-shot Roleblockermay use the Roleblock ability on two different nights. This will prevent the target from using their night action. This role is Non-consecutive, meaning it cannot target the same player two nights in a row. Players will not be informed that they were roleblocked. See "Roleblock & Jailkeep Mechanics" below for further info.
Town Odd Night Tracker
The Town Odd Night Tracker may use the Tracking ability on odd numbered nights (night 1, 3, 5, etc). This informs them who their target visited on that night, if anyone. The Tracker will not learn what type of night action(s) their target used, only who their target visited.
If a player who is using multiple night actions on different targets is tracked, the player will be seen visiting all of their targets.
If a player using multiple actions on the same target is tracked, they would only be seen visiting the target once.
All night actions can be tracked, including the Mafia's factional kill.
Town Even Night Vanilla Cop
The Town Even Night Vanilla Cop may use the Vanilla Inspection ability on even numbered nights (night 2, 4, 6, etc). This informs them whether or not their target is Vanilla or not, i.e. whether or not they have powers or modifiers. This means that Vanilla Townies and Mafia Goons will appear as "Vanilla", whereas any other roles will appear as "Not Vanilla".
Mafia Role
Description
Mafia Goon
The Mafia Goon, or Vanilla Mafia, is a standard mafia-aligned player with no abilities other than carrying out the factional kill.
Mafia Jack of All Trades
The Mafia Jack of All Trades, also known as Mafia JOAT, may use each of the following night abilities once throughout the game: Role Cop and Roleblock. This role may not use multiple abilities on the same night.
Role Cop will reveal the target's role and any role modifiers.
Roleblock will prevent the target from using their night action. Players will not be informed that they were roleblocked. See "Roleblock & Jailkeep Mechanics" below for further info.
Mafia 1-shot Jailkeeper
The Mafia 1-shot Jailkeeper may use the Jailkeeping ability on one night. This will protect the target from death and prevent the target from using their night action. This role cannot self-target, and will not explicitly learn whether or not they successfully protected someone. Players will not be informed that they were jailkept. See "Roleblock & Jailkeep Mechanics" for further info.
Mafia Roleblocker (may be 1-shot)
The Mafia Roleblocker (may be 1-shot) may use the Roleblock ability each night, which prevents the target from using their night action. This role is Non-consecutive, meaning it cannot target the same player two nights in a row. Players will not be informed that they were roleblocked. See "Roleblock & Jailkeep Mechanics" below for further info.
Mafia 1-shot Tracker
The Mafia Tracker may use the Tracking ability on one night. This informs them who their target visited on that night, if anyone. The Tracker will not learn what type of night action(s) their target used, only who their target visited. All night actions can be tracked.
Mafia 2-shot Watcher
The Mafia 2-shot Watcher may use the Watch ability on two different nights. This informs them who visited their target on that night, if anyone. If multiple people visit the target, the Watcher will receive multiple names. The Watcher will not learn what type of night action was used on their target, only who visited their target. All night actions can be watched.
Players will not be informed that they were roleblocked or jailkept.
If an X-shot role or Jack of All Trades role is roleblocked or jailkept while they are using one of their abilities, they will lose that ability shot forever.
If 2+ of the same blocking roles (e.g. only Roleblockers or only Jailkeepers) target eachother on the same night, they can all be tracked and watched in this scenario, and should one of them also be carrying out the factional kill in this scenario, the factional kill will be prevented. These same rules also apply to longer loops, e.g. A -> B -> C -> A.
If players with Roleblock and Jailkeep abilities target eachother on the same night, roleblock actions will go through whereas the jailkeep actions will not.
If an attempted investigative ability (i.e. Track, Watch, Motion Detect, Role Cop or Vanilla Inspection) has been roleblocked or jailkept, the following feedback will be given: "Your action on Player X failed”. Note that this is different to a negative (e.g. no visit) result.
If a player has been roleblocked or jailkept, then they cannot be seen by Tracker, Watcher or Motion Detector.

Socially Deduce This is a social deduction community oriented towards creative iterations on the base Werewolf/Mafia formula, incorporating lots of other board-game and strategy mechanics. We have a large community of designers that are constantly churning out new, experimental ideas. We’ve had strategy-heavy games based on things like Lord of the Rings where players traveled across Middle Earth, toppling enemy controlled strongholds and ferrying The One Ring to Mount Doom, avoiding Orcs and Nazguls along the way. We’ve had politics-heavy games based on Red Dead Redemption and Star Wars, where making deals and compromising were critical to leveraging your position and power to victory. We’ve had really complex board-game infused social deduction games based on things like Root. We’ve had games based thematically and mechanically on The Cold War, Ancient Rome, Sid Meier’s Civilization, Borderlands, The Sopranos, Harry Potter, Dishonored, and so much more.
Games are played asynchronously over discord in text-based format. Generally games last 5-7 full day/night cycles, and most cycles last about 48 hours, so games in total run for 2-3 weeks from start to finish. Most games have some kind of voting mechanic, and actions to use during either the day and/or night phase depending on your role. Some games are set up with an uninformed majority against an informed minority, but some setups are more team-based or might have multiple uninformed factions fighting for dominance. The balance isn’t always perfect, but we all have a lot of fun, try to give constructive feedback, and bounce ideas off of each other so that our next experiment will be better or crazier than the last.

Mafiacorner is a Polish mafia community, probably the biggest one gathering forum mafia players. Pointing out things that are characteristic for us and different to what's played on MU is that we play all games anonymously, using fun fake identities, like fictional characters, celebrities, objects or even memes, whatever you like. It's set up this way to let the best players play a bit more - we started as a small community where everyone knows everyone, so the meta game had to be limited in some way We do not rely on power roles that much - sometimes set ups with lots of fun roles are played but it's just for the sake of switching it up; the games without any PRs or with a small number of them are usually preferred. Also we play with no night phase, so you can search for wolves all day, all night.
